Given below are two statements. One is labelled as Assertion A and the other is labelled as Reason R.

Assertion A : If dQ and dW represent the heat supplied to the system and the work done on the system respectively. Then according to the first law of thermodynamics dQ=dU-dW.

Reason R : First law of thermodynamics is based on law of conservation of energy.

In the light of the above statements, choose the correct answer from the option given below :

Choose an option

Show full solutionCorrect option: C
Correct answer
CBoth A and R are correct and R is the correct explanation of A

Step-by-step explanation

The first law of thermodynamics is stated as dQ=dU-dW. Since dQ is heat supplied to the system and positive thus, dW is work done on the system, i.e., negative work.

We know that the first law of thermodynamics deals with work done, and heat energy supplied or removed from a system. Therefore, it is based on the conservation of energy. The  law states that energy cannot be created or destroyed; it can only be converted from one form to another.
